商家入驻
发布需求

CDN设备详解:网络加速与数据传输的关键角色

   2025-06-01 17
导读

CDN(Content Delivery Network)即内容分发网络,是一种通过在多个地理位置部署服务器来加速网站访问的技术。它的主要目的是将用户请求的静态内容(如图片、视频、CSS和JavaScript文件等)缓存到离用户更近的位置,从而减少数据传输的距离,提高网站的加载速度和用户体验。

CDN(Content Delivery Network)即内容分发网络,是一种通过在多个地理位置部署服务器来加速网站访问的技术。它的主要目的是将用户请求的静态内容(如图片、视频、CSS和JavaScript文件等)缓存到离用户更近的位置,从而减少数据传输的距离,提高网站的加载速度和用户体验。

CDN设备详解:

1. 工作原理:当用户访问一个网站时,他们的请求首先被发送到CDN节点。这些节点位于全球各地,它们会检查自己的缓存,如果找到了用户的请求,就会直接返回缓存的内容,而不需要再次向源服务器发送请求。如果缓存中没有找到用户请求的内容,节点会向源服务器发送请求,并将结果缓存起来,以便下次直接使用。

2. 缓存机制:CDN节点会定期检查其缓存,以确定哪些内容已经过期或不再需要。这种机制被称为缓存淘汰策略。常见的缓存淘汰策略有LRU(Least Recently Used)、FIFO(First In First Out)和EOF(End of File)。这些策略可以根据不同的需求进行选择和调整。

3. 数据压缩:为了减少传输的数据量,CDN节点会对静态内容进行压缩。这可以通过各种算法和技术来实现,如GZIP、Deflate等。压缩后的数据可以显著降低传输带宽的需求,提高传输效率。

CDN设备详解:网络加速与数据传输的关键角色

4. 负载均衡:CDN节点通常分布在不同的地理位置,以实现负载均衡。这意味着当某个节点过载时,其他节点可以接管请求,从而避免单个节点成为瓶颈。负载均衡可以通过多种方式实现,如轮询、最少连接数、IP哈希等。

5. DNS解析:CDN节点会缓存DNS记录,以便用户可以直接通过域名访问内容。这样可以减少DNS查询的次数,提高用户体验。

6. 安全性:CDN设备通常会采用各种安全措施,如SSL/TLS加密、WAF(Web Application Firewall)等,以防止数据泄露和攻击。

总之,CDN设备是网络加速与数据传输的关键角色。通过将静态内容缓存到离用户更近的位置,CDN设备可以提高网站的加载速度和用户体验,降低延迟,提高数据传输的效率。同时,CDN设备还可以提供负载均衡、数据压缩、安全性等多种功能,以满足不同场景的需求。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-1750079.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
蓝凌MK 蓝凌MK

135条点评 4.5星

办公自动化

简道云 简道云

85条点评 4.5星

低代码开发平台

帆软FineBI 帆软FineBI

93条点评 4.5星

商业智能软件

纷享销客CRM 纷享销客CRM

105条点评 4.5星

客户管理系统

钉钉 钉钉

109条点评 4.6星

办公自动化

悟空CRM 悟空CRM

113条点评 4.5星

客户管理系统

金蝶云星空 金蝶云星空

117条点评 4.4星

ERP管理系统

用友YonBIP 用友YonBIP

97条点评 4.5星

ERP管理系统

蓝凌EKP 蓝凌EKP

61条点评 4.5星

办公自动化

唯智TMS 唯智TMS

113条点评 4.6星

物流配送系统

 
 
更多>同类知识

发需求

免费咨询专家帮您选产品

找客服

客服热线:177-1642-7519

微信扫码添加

小程序

使用小程序 查找更便捷

微信扫码使用

公众号

关注公众号 消息更及时

微信扫码关注

顶部